About the role
Responsibilities Define overall NG SIEM and SOAR strategy, roadmap, and architecture. Govern onboarding, ingestion structures, and quality standards using Cribl, cloudnative pipelines, and routing rules. Establish Fusion correlation strategypriority rule sets, enrichment patterns, MITRE coverage, noise control. Lead the enterprise Case Management program (workflow, SLA, severity model, automation). Own SOAR strategyautomation roadmap, playbook standards, orchestration framework, KPIs. Partner with IR, Threat Hunting, CTI, Cloud Security, and Network teams to design multilayer detection logic. Review and approve critical detection content, correlation logic, and data models. Oversee ingestion performance, retention, licensing, and cost optimization. Manage a team of Staff, Senior Engineers, and Automation Engineers. Present metrics and maturity dashboards to leadership: ingestion health correlation performance case SLA adherence automation success rate. Drive continuous improvement, runbooks, SOPs, and audit readiness. Experience or exposure to AIpowered SOC features such as Charlotte AI, Sentinel Copilot. Ability to leverage AI assistants for query generation (SPL/KQL/CQL), alert summarization, detection tuning, and workflow optimization. Familiarity with exploring AI capabilities in SOAR platforms (Fusion, Sentinel, Splunk SOAR) to automate enrichment, case resolution, and noise reduction. Requirements 7+ years in SIEM/SOAR, detection engineering, or security analytics. Expertise in Fusion-like correlation engines, case management frameworks, and SOAR automation. Strong background in security architecture, data modeling, and crossplatform integrations. Experience managing teams and multistakeholder programs. Deep handson knowledge of Cribl, cloudnative pipelines, Falcon NGSIEM, Sentinel, ADX, Splunk, LogScale. Strong communication and executive presentation skills.
